[PATCH v4 11/15] lede: some images are renamed

Jan Kraus mayosemmel at googlemail.com
Sa Feb 18 11:18:18 CET 2017


Reviewed-by: Jan Kraus <mayosemmel at gmail.com>


Am Freitag, den 17.02.2017, 08:07 +0100 schrieb Tim Niemeyer:
> Signed-off-by: Tim Niemeyer <tim at tn-x.org>
> Reviewed-by: Christian Dresel <fff at chrisi01.de>
> ---
> 
> Changes in v4: None
> Changes in v3: None
> Changes in v2:
> - added network.cpe510 (as it is now a separate image)
> - remove cpe210/cpe510 from boardname detection
> - sysupgrade: changes due to new image file names
> 
>  bsp/board_ar71xx.bsp                               | 13 ++++++-----
>  .../files/etc/uci-defaults/50-fff-boardname        |  3 ---
>  src/packages/fff/fff-network/ar71xx/network.cpe510 | 27 ++++++++++++++++++++++
>  .../fff/fff-sysupgrade/files/etc/sysupgrade.sh     | 14 ++++++++++-
>  4 files changed, 47 insertions(+), 10 deletions(-)
>  create mode 100644 src/packages/fff/fff-network/ar71xx/network.cpe510
> 
> diff --git a/bsp/board_ar71xx.bsp b/bsp/board_ar71xx.bsp
> index 58f6fb2..bd7c033 100644
> --- a/bsp/board_ar71xx.bsp
> +++ b/bsp/board_ar71xx.bsp
> @@ -1,17 +1,18 @@
>  machine=ar71xx
>  chipset=ar71xx
>  target=$builddir/$machine
> -images=("lede-ar71xx-generic-cpe210-220-510-520-squashfs-sysupgrade.bin"
> +images=("lede-ar71xx-generic-cpe210-220-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-cpe510-520-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-ubnt-nano-m-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-ubnt-loco-m-xw-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r740n-v4-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r741nd-v2-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r741nd-v4-squashfs-sysupgrade.bin"
> -        "lede-ar71xx-generic-tl-wr841nd-v7-squashfs-sysupgrade.bin"
> -        "lede-ar71xx-generic-tl-wr841n-v8-squashfs-sysupgrade.bin"
> -        "lede-ar71xx-generic-tl-wr841n-v9-squashfs-sysupgrade.bin"
> -        "lede-ar71xx-generic-tl-wr841n-v10-squashfs-sysupgrade.bin"
> -        "lede-ar71xx-generic-tl-wr841n-v11-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-tl-wr841-v7-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-tl-wr841-v8-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-tl-wr841-v9-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-tl-wr841-v10-squashfs-sysupgrade.bin"
> +        "lede-ar71xx-generic-tl-wr841-v11-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r842n-v2-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r1043nd-v1-squashfs-sysupgrade.bin"
>          "lede-ar71xx-generic-tl-wr1043nd-v2-squashfs-sysupgrade.bin"
> diff --git a/src/packages/fff/fff-boardname/files/etc/uci-defaults/50-fff-boardname b/src/packages/fff/fff-boardname/files/etc/uci-defaults/50-fff-boardname
> index 6ad34bd..94b9884 100755
> --- a/src/packages/fff/fff-boardname/files/etc/uci-defaults/50-fff-boardname
> +++ b/src/packages/fff/fff-boardname/files/etc/uci-defaults/50-fff-boardname
> @@ -51,9 +51,6 @@ case "$BOARD" in
>      tl-mr3020)
>          BOARD=tl-mr3020-v1
>          ;;
> -    cpe510)
> -        grep "CPE210" /var/sysinfo/model && BOARD=cpe210
> -        ;;
>      archer-c7)
>          BOARD=archer-c7-v2
>          ;;
> diff --git a/src/packages/fff/fff-network/ar71xx/network.cpe510 b/src/packages/fff/fff-network/ar71xx/network.cpe510
> new file mode 100644
> index 0000000..8180789
> --- /dev/null
> +++ b/src/packages/fff/fff-network/ar71xx/network.cpe510
> @@ -0,0 +1,27 @@
> +WANDEV=eth0
> +SWITCHDEV=eth0
> +CLIENT_PORTS="0t"
> +WAN_PORTS="0t"
> +BATMAN_PORTS="0t"
> +
> +ETHMESHMAC="w2ap"
> +
> +. /etc/network.mode
> +
> +#LAN0: default: BATMAN
> +if [ "${LAN0MODE}" = "BATMAN" ] ; then
> +  BATMAN_PORTS="${BATMAN_PORTS} 5"
> +elif [ "${LAN0MODE}" = "CLIENT" ] ; then
> +  CLIENT_PORTS="${CLIENT_PORTS} 5"
> +else
> +  WAN_PORTS="${WAN_PORTS} 5"
> +fi
> +
> +#LAN1: default: BATMAN
> +if [ "${LAN1MODE}" = "WAN" ] ; then
> +  WAN_PORTS="${WAN_PORTS} 4"
> +elif [ "${LAN1MODE}" = "CLIENT" ] ; then
> +  CLIENT_PORTS="${CLIENT_PORTS} 4"
> +else
> +  BATMAN_PORTS="${BATMAN_PORTS} 4"
> +fi
> diff --git a/src/packages/fff/fff-sysupgrade/files/etc/sysupgrade.sh b/src/packages/fff/fff-sysupgrade/files/etc/sysupgrade.sh
> index 317d0a6..942573c 100755
> --- a/src/packages/fff/fff-sysupgrade/files/etc/sysupgrade.sh
> +++ b/src/packages/fff/fff-sysupgrade/files/etc/sysupgrade.sh
> @@ -19,7 +19,19 @@ echo -ne "\nHardware: $BOARD\n"
>  #rewrite BOARD
>  case $BOARD in
>      cpe210 )
> -        BOARD="cpe210-220-510-520" ;;
> +        BOARD="cpe210-220" ;;
> +    cpe510 )
> +        BOARD="cpe510-520" ;;
> +    wr841nd-v7 )
> +        BOARD="wr841-v7" ;;
> +    wr841n-v8 )
> +        BOARD="wr841-v8" ;;
> +    wr841n-v9 )
> +        BOARD="wr841-v9" ;;
> +    wr841n-v10 )
> +        BOARD="wr841-v10" ;;
> +    wr841n-v11 )
> +        BOARD="wr841-v11" ;;
>  esac
>  
>  wget "${UPGRADE_PATH}/release.nfo"
> -- 
> 2.1.4
> 

-------------- nächster Teil --------------
Ein Dateianhang mit Binärdaten wurde abgetrennt...
Dateiname   : signature.asc
Dateityp    : application/pgp-signature
Dateigröße  : 473 bytes
Beschreibung: This is a digitally signed message part
URL         : <http://lists.freifunk.net/pipermail/franken-dev-freifunk.net/attachments/20170218/7aacad57/attachment.sig>


Mehr Informationen über die Mailingliste franken-dev